Which value of x makes the equation -5(x-3)=-25​

Answer:

x=8

Step-by-step explanation:

-5(x-3)=-25

Divide each side by -5

-5/-5(x-3)=-25/-5

x-3 = 5

Add 3 to each side

x-3+3 = 5+3

x = 8

If a line passes thru the points (4,5) and (2,9) the slope of this line is
Allisa [31]

Answer:

m=-2

Explanation:

If a line passes through the points (4,5) and (2,9): to calculate the slope, use the formula below:

\text{Slope,m}=\frac{Change\text{ in y-axis}}{Change\text{ in x-axis}}

Substituting the points, we have:

\begin{gathered} m=\frac{9-5}{2-4} \\ =\frac{4}{-2} \\ =-2 \end{gathered}

The slope of this line is​ -2.

At what point on the curve y = 2 + 2ex − 4x is the tangent line parallel to the line 4x − y = 3? (x, y) =
Papessa [141]

Answer:

{ln 4, (2 + 2e^ln 4 − 4 ln 4)} or (1.39, 4.45)

Step-by-step explanation:

From this equation 4x − y = 3

-y = 3 - 4x

then, y = 4x - 3

From line equation y = mx + b

Therefore, the slope is 4

Since the are parallel line, they will have same slope

Finding the derivative of y = 2 + 2e^x − 4x

y = 2 + 2e^x − 4x

y' = 0 + 2e^x - 4

Therefore,

4 = 2e^x - 4

4 = e^x

x = ln 4 = 1.39

To find the y coordinate

y = 2 + 2e^x − 4x

y = 2 + 2e^ln 4 − 4 ln 4

y = 4.45

Hence, they are parallel at point (1.39 and 4.45)
